English[edit]

Etymology[edit]

detectible +‎ -ly

Adverb[edit]

detectibly (not comparable)

  1. In a way that can be detected.
    • 2015 June 23, Joshua C. Bunger et al., “Reduced Toxicity of Shiga Toxin (Stx) Type 2c in Mice Compared to Stx2d Is Associated with Instability of Stx2c Holotoxin”, in Toxins[1], volume 7, →DOI:
      Together, these results showed that Stx2c/c and Stx2d/d have similar but detectibly different structures and that these structural differences are dependent on positions 291 and 297 of the A subunit.
